Can you upgrade an electrical panel yourself? Legally, in Colorado — often yes. The state allows a homeowner to pull an electrical permit and do their own wiring on a home they own and live in, inspected to the same standard as a contractor’s work. But a panel upgrade isn’t a wiring project. It’s a service change: a utility disconnect, a load calculation, live service conductors no breaker in your house can shut off, and an inspection your power company waits on before turning you back on. What does Colorado law actually allow homeowners to do?
Colorado is one of the friendlier states for DIY electrical work. If you own a single-family home and you live in it, you can pull a homeowner electrical permit and do your own wiring — including, on paper, a panel replacement. The inspector holds your work to the same National Electrical Code standard as any licensed contractor’s. Pass the inspection and the work is legal, insurable, and yours.
Three conditions matter:
- You must own and occupy the home. Rentals, flips, and houses you’re fixing up to sell don’t qualify. That work requires a licensed electrician.
- A permit is required, full stop. Colorado law requires an electrical permit for any work involving the electrical service — panel upgrades, panel replacements, and service changes. Skipping the permit doesn’t make the work DIY-friendly; it makes it unpermitted, which surfaces later at refinance, sale, or an insurance claim.
- Who issues the permit depends on your address. Fort Collins and Loveland run their own building departments. Unincorporated Larimer County has its own electrical permitting portal. Inside Estes Park town limits, permits route to the Colorado State Electrical Board. Getting this wrong costs you a week before you’ve touched a wire.
Worth knowing: no Colorado law forces you to replace a Federal Pacific, Zinsco, or Challenger panel. That pressure comes from insurance carriers, not the code — and carriers across Northern Colorado now flag those brands at renewal with a deadline, not a suggestion.

What does a panel upgrade actually involve?
A panel swap looks like an afternoon of screwdriver work in the videos. Here’s the actual sequence on a Northern Colorado job:
- Load calculation. Before anything gets ordered, you calculate what the house draws now and what it will draw with whatever you’re planning — EV charger, hot tub, electric cooktop. The NEC has specific calculation methods, and the inspector will want to see the math. If you want to understand your starting point, learn to read your electrical panel first.
- Permit and one-line drawing. A service-change permit typically wants a drawing showing service size, conductor sizes, and grounding. This is where a lot of homeowner applications stall.
- Utility disconnect. The power company kills power at the meter or the drop so the panel can be worked dead. You schedule this; they show up on their timeline, not yours.
- The swap itself. Old panel out, new panel and breakers in, every circuit re-landed and torqued to spec, grounding and bonding brought to current code. If the meter base is degraded — common on 1970s houses — it gets replaced too.
- Code-current protection. That means AFCI and GFCI breakers on most circuits and whole-home surge protection on new services. Not optional line items; the inspector checks.
- Inspection, then reconnection. The inspector signs off, and only then does the utility re-energize.

The part that gets people hurt: the line side is always hot
Flip your main breaker off and every circuit in the house goes dead. Feels safe. It isn’t — not where you’re about to work.
The main breaker shuts off the load side of your panel. The service conductors feeding the top of that breaker — the line side — stay energized. There is no switch in your house that turns them off. The only overcurrent protection upstream of those lugs is the utility transformer, which is built to feed your whole street.
That matters for one specific reason: if a tool, a wire strand, or your hand faults those conductors, no breaker trips. The fault arcs and dumps energy until something burns away. Electricians call this arc flash, and it’s why a panel swap is done with the meter pulled — the service fully dead — or by people trained and equipped to work it hot. A homeowner replacing a panel with only the main off is doing live-bus work whether they realize it or not.
And no, you can’t just pull the meter yourself. The meter belongs to the utility, and cutting the seal is tampering. The disconnect goes through them.
The utility problem nobody warns you about
Say you do everything right: homeowner permit approved, panel swapped cleanly, inspection scheduled. You are now waiting on two organizations whose calendars you don’t control — the building department and your power company.
Here’s the part we know from doing this every week: no Northern Colorado utility publishes reconnect lead times for residential service changes. Not Xcel. Not Poudre Valley REA. Not Loveland Water and Power or Longmont Power. The sequencing between inspector sign-off and reconnection is contractor knowledge, learned by working with these offices constantly. A shop that does panels weekly times the cut-in so the power is off four to six hours on one day. A first-timer who books the disconnect before the inspection slot is confirmed can be running extension cords from the neighbor’s garage for days.
That’s not a scare story. It’s a scheduling reality, and it’s the most common way DIY panel jobs go sideways even when the wiring is fine.
Is the inspection hard to pass in Northern Colorado?
The inspection is real. Jon’s experience with NoCo inspectors:
“They’re all really well trained. Most of them are already journeyman electricians, if not have gone through intensive training on what they are looking at when it comes to service upgrades.”
— Jon Trujillo, Master Electrician
An inspector who spent years in the trade will check torque on lugs, conductor sizing, grounding and bonding, AFCI/GFCI coverage, working clearance, and panel labeling. A failed inspection means corrections, sometimes a re-inspection fee, and more days without a signed-off service. What can you safely do yourself?
Plenty. The honest answer to “can I do my own electrical work” isn’t “never” — it’s “match the job to the risk.”
Genuinely homeowner-appropriate work, done with the circuit shut off and verified dead with a tester:
- Replacing receptacles and switches like-for-like
- Swapping light fixtures and ceiling fans (on a fan-rated box)
- Replacing a thermostat on a dead circuit
- Mapping and labeling your panel so you actually know what each breaker feeds
Like-for-like device swaps generally don’t require a permit. The line moves when you add a circuit, extend wiring, or touch anything in or upstream of the panel — that’s permit territory, and in an owner-occupied Colorado home you’re allowed to pull that permit yourself.

Frequently asked questions
Do I need a permit to replace an electrical panel in Colorado?
Yes. Colorado law requires an electrical permit for any work involving the electrical service — panel upgrades, panel replacements, and service changes — whether a contractor does the work or you do. The permit routes through your city building department in Fort Collins and Loveland, Larimer County for unincorporated addresses, and the State Electrical Board in some areas.
Can a homeowner legally pull their own electrical permit in Colorado?
Yes, for a single-family home you own and occupy. You apply for the homeowner permit, do the work yourself, and pass the same inspection a contractor’s work would face. The exemption doesn’t cover rentals or homes you’re renovating to sell — those require a licensed electrician.
Can I replace my breaker box myself if I’m not changing the amperage?
A like-for-like panel swap is still a service change. The conductors feeding your main breaker stay live unless the utility disconnects them, the job still requires a permit and inspection, and the utility still won’t re-energize until the inspection passes. Same amperage just means you skip the load-calculation debate.
Is it illegal to pull your own electric meter?
Don’t. The meter is utility property, and cutting the tamper seal to pull it yourself is treated as meter tampering by Xcel, Poudre Valley REA, and every other Colorado utility. The disconnect gets scheduled through the utility as part of the permitted job.
Will an unpermitted panel upgrade cause problems later?
Usually, yes — just not immediately. Unpermitted service work surfaces at the worst times: a home sale inspection, an insurance claim after a fire or surge, a refinance appraisal. The common outcome is paying a licensed electrician to open up, correct, and re-permit work that already got paid for once.
